☐ Before rotating the Tocksweep scheduler keys, confirm the cron drift investigation is closed: support should verify that no jobs on the Hallin cluster are still firing more than 90 seconds late, and that the clock-sync fix has been deployed to every worker. Attach the final drift report to the ceremony record. When both checks pass, unseal the rotation workstation using the recovery passphrase noted immediately below this item.

recovery phrase for kagep-kadug: praox-wenael

### Step 6: Ship the reconnect fix

This build patches the Larkwire websocket bug where clients behind the Fennel proxy would reconnect in a tight loop after a 1006 close, hammering the gateway. The fix adds jittered backoff, so expect reconnect graphs to look way calmer post-deploy. Roll it to the canary pool first, watch the `ws_reconnect_rate` panel for ten minutes, then promote. The gateway only accepts signed bundles, so sign the artifact with the deploy key below.

release key, tafop-tadug: bky9_Ag7uEujh4

**Job queue migration.** We are replacing the homegrown Fernwick queue with Relaybolt. The old queue stored payloads unencrypted and lacked per-tenant isolation; Relaybolt encrypts at rest and enforces scoped worker tokens. Legacy workers will be read-only during the cutover window and decommissioned after. Audit logging is enabled from day one. The threat model, data-flow diagrams, and cutover checklist are documented on the page below.

runbook for yahip-kagup: https://confluence.tolvaqsys.internal/display/display/display/fb0dadff